| Service Type | Typical Price Range | Estimated Duration |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Exterior Wash & Hand Dry | $80–$150 | 45–75 minutes | Quick refresh before event |
| Interior Deep Clean & Vacuum | $120–$200 | 60–90 minutes | Families and allergy-sensitive users |
| Paint Correction & Ceramic Coat | $300–$800 | 2–4 hours | Long-term gloss and rock chip resistance |
| Engine Bay Cleaning | $60–$120 | 30–45 minutes | Maintenance and pre-sale prep |
| Brake Inspection & Fluid Refresh | $90–$150 | 45–60 minutes | Safety checks between shop visits |
How Mobile Car Detailers Save You Time
Local detailers using a van or trailer setup arrive with pressure washers, extractors, and professional-grade products. They work in your driveway or office parking, avoiding waiting rooms and shuttle services.
Scheduling through a dedicated app or booking page often provides real-time tracking, transparent pricing, and technician ratings so you can choose the best match near you.
Common Services Included in Mobile Packages
Exterior and Wheel Work
Expect a full decontamination wash, clay bar treatment, and wheel scrubbing with pH-balanced products to protect clear coat and painted surfaces.
Interior Vacuuming and Surface Care
Technicians remove debris, shampoo high-traffic areas, and wipe down dashboards and doors, while optional sanitizing mists help reduce germs and odors.
Mobile Auto Repair Basics Near You
Mobile mechanics can perform oil changes, filter replacements, battery checks, and diagnostics on site, often using digital tools that read manufacturer trouble codes.
Some providers partner with local shops for inspections that require specialized equipment, ensuring you receive compliant documentation without a tow.
Inspection, Pricing, and Scheduling Tips
Clear upfront pricing, licensed technicians, and fixed-fee packages reduce surprises. Look for providers that show insurance proof, offer rescheduling flexibility, and protect your property with tarps and floor mats.
Reading neighborhood reviews and comparing bundled service options helps you balance speed, quality, and value for regular maintenance.
Choosing Reliable Car Care on the Go
- Verify license, insurance, and technician certifications before booking.
- Request a detailed price breakdown for wash, detail, and any repairs.
- Confirm arrival window, location logistics, and site preparation steps.
- Check reviews and ask for proof of past fleet or residential service jobs.

How quickly can a mobile detailer arrive near me?
Most bookings secure arrival within 2 to 4 hours, with same-day slots available in dense urban zones and slightly longer windows in rural areas.
What do I need to prepare before the technician arrives?
Clear access to your doors, remove personal valuables, and confirm parking surface stability so the technician can set up equipment safely.
Can mobile services handle commercial fleets?
Yes, many providers offer recurring plans for fleets, including consistent scheduling, consolidated invoicing, and detailed wash and repair logs.
Are mobile repairs covered by warranty or insurance?
Warranty and coverage depend on the provider and your policy; request written estimates and confirm with your insurer before authorizing major repairs.
